Thay thế nút Add to Cart thành View Product trong WooCommerce

Có một vấn đề với các anh em sử dụng WooCommerce để “trưng” hàng khi làm trang web tiếp thị liên kết (affiliate), đó là không biết cách loại bỏ mục. Nút Thêm vào giỏ hàng (Thêm vào giỏ hàng) hoặc thay thế bằng Nút Xem Sản phẩm (Xem sản phẩm).
Thay thế nút Thêm vào giỏ hàng trong thanh Xem sản phẩm trong WooCommerce
Khi đó bạn chỉ trưng bày sản phẩm chứ không bán sản phẩm, nút Thêm vào giỏ hàng chẳng có ý nghĩa gì cả, thậm chí nó còn gây nhầm lẫn cho người dùng rằng họ đã đặt hàng. Đúng hơn, họ phải đặt hàng trên trang web bán sản phẩm, ví dụ ”Tiki.vn, Shopee, Sen Đỏ, Lazada, v.v.
Cách thay thế nút Thêm vào giỏ hàng để Xem sản phẩm trong WooCommerce
Để thực hiện việc này, hãy sao chép mã bên dưới và dán vào cuối tệp Functions.php
chủ đề đang sử dụng.
//THAY THE NUT ADD TO CART BANG NUT VIEW PRODUCT add_filter( 'woocommerce_loop_add_to_cart_link', 'ts_replace_add_to_cart_button', 10, 2 ); function ts_replace_add_to_cart_button( $button, $product ) { if (is_product_category() || is_shop()) { $button_text = __("View Product", "woocommerce"); $button_link = $product->get_permalink(); $button = '<a class="button" href="' . $button_link . '">' . $button_text . '</a>'; return $button; } }
Nếu muốn thay bằng nút tiếng Việt. Xem sản phẩm
sau đó sửa chữa nó "View Product"
Pháo đài “Xem sản phẩm"
là được.
Rất nhanh chóng phải không nào, nếu bạn thấy thủ thuật này hữu ích thì có thể chia sẻ cho bạn bè mình hoặc có cách nào hay hơn hãy chia sẻ ở phần bình luận bên dưới nhé, xin cảm ơn!
Chủ đề liên quan
- Xem các bài viết về Woocomere trong:
hocban.vn/tag/woocommerce
- Xem các bài viết về Theme Storefont trong:
hocban.vn/tag/storefront
4.7 / 5 – (3 phiếu bầu)
Thông tin thêm
#Thay #thế #nút #Add #Cart #thành #View #Product #trong #WooCommerce
[rule_3_plain]
#Thay #thế #nút #Add #Cart #thành #View #Product #trong #WooCommerce
Có một vấn đề gặp phải với các anh em sử dụng WooCommerce để “trưng bày” các mặc hàng khi làm site tiếp thị liên kết (affiliate), đó là không biết làm thế nào để bỏ cái nút Add to Cart (Thêm vào giỏ hàng) hoặc là thay thế nó bằng nút View Product (Xem sản phẩm).
Thay the nut Add to Cart thanh View Product trong WooCommerce
Khi đó bạn chỉ trưng bày sản phẩm thôi chứ đâu có bán, nút Add to Cart không có ý nghĩa gì cả, thậm chí nó còn khiến người dùng nhầm lẫn là họ đã đặt hàng. Mà đúng ra là họ phải đặt hàng trên website có bán sản phẩm đó mới đúng, ví dụ” Tiki.vn, Shopee, Sen Đỏ, Lazada,…
MỤC LỤC NỘI DUNG1 Cách thay thế nút Add to Cart thành View Product trong WooCommerce2 Chủ đề liên quan
Cách thay thế nút Add to Cart thành View Product trong WooCommerce
Để thực hiện việc thay thế này, bạn copy đoạn code dưới đây, đem dán vào phía dưới cùng của file Functions.php theme đang xài.
//THAY THE NUT ADD TO CART BANG NUT VIEW PRODUCT
add_filter( ‘woocommerce_loop_add_to_cart_link’, ‘ts_replace_add_to_cart_button’, 10, 2 );
function ts_replace_add_to_cart_button( $button, $product ) {
if (is_product_category() || is_shop()) {
$button_text = __(“View Product”, “woocommerce”);
$button_link = $product->get_permalink();
$button = ‘<a class=”button” href=”‘ . $button_link . ‘”>’ . $button_text . ‘</a>’;
return $button;
}
}
Nếu bạn muốn thay nó bằng nút tiếng Việt là Xem sản phẩm thì sửa lại chỗ “View Product” thành “Xem sản phẩm” là được.
Rất nhanh gọn đúng không nào, nếu bạn thấy thủ thuật này hữu ích thì có thể chia sẻ với bạn bè hoặc có cách nào tốt hơn có thể chia sẻ bên dưới comment, cảm ơn bạn !
Chủ đề liên quan
Xem các bài viết chủ đề về Woocomere tại: hocban.vn/tag/woocommerce
Xem các bài viết chủ đề về Theme Storefont tại: hocban.vn/tag/storefront
4.7/5 – (3 votes)
window.addEventListener(‘DOMContentLoaded’, function() {
jQuery(document).ready(function( $) {
$.post( ‘https://hocban.vn/wp-admin/admin-ajax.php’, {action: ‘mts_view_count’, id: ‘10808’});
});
});
#Thay #thế #nút #Add #Cart #thành #View #Product #trong #WooCommerce
[rule_2_plain]
#Thay #thế #nút #Add #Cart #thành #View #Product #trong #WooCommerce
[rule_2_plain]
#Thay #thế #nút #Add #Cart #thành #View #Product #trong #WooCommerce
[rule_3_plain]
#Thay #thế #nút #Add #Cart #thành #View #Product #trong #WooCommerce
Có một vấn đề gặp phải với các anh em sử dụng WooCommerce để “trưng bày” các mặc hàng khi làm site tiếp thị liên kết (affiliate), đó là không biết làm thế nào để bỏ cái nút Add to Cart (Thêm vào giỏ hàng) hoặc là thay thế nó bằng nút View Product (Xem sản phẩm).
Thay the nut Add to Cart thanh View Product trong WooCommerce
Khi đó bạn chỉ trưng bày sản phẩm thôi chứ đâu có bán, nút Add to Cart không có ý nghĩa gì cả, thậm chí nó còn khiến người dùng nhầm lẫn là họ đã đặt hàng. Mà đúng ra là họ phải đặt hàng trên website có bán sản phẩm đó mới đúng, ví dụ” Tiki.vn, Shopee, Sen Đỏ, Lazada,…
MỤC LỤC NỘI DUNG1 Cách thay thế nút Add to Cart thành View Product trong WooCommerce2 Chủ đề liên quan
Cách thay thế nút Add to Cart thành View Product trong WooCommerce
Để thực hiện việc thay thế này, bạn copy đoạn code dưới đây, đem dán vào phía dưới cùng của file Functions.php theme đang xài.
//THAY THE NUT ADD TO CART BANG NUT VIEW PRODUCT
add_filter( ‘woocommerce_loop_add_to_cart_link’, ‘ts_replace_add_to_cart_button’, 10, 2 );
function ts_replace_add_to_cart_button( $button, $product ) {
if (is_product_category() || is_shop()) {
$button_text = __(“View Product”, “woocommerce”);
$button_link = $product->get_permalink();
$button = ‘<a class=”button” href=”‘ . $button_link . ‘”>’ . $button_text . ‘</a>’;
return $button;
}
}
Nếu bạn muốn thay nó bằng nút tiếng Việt là Xem sản phẩm thì sửa lại chỗ “View Product” thành “Xem sản phẩm” là được.
Rất nhanh gọn đúng không nào, nếu bạn thấy thủ thuật này hữu ích thì có thể chia sẻ với bạn bè hoặc có cách nào tốt hơn có thể chia sẻ bên dưới comment, cảm ơn bạn !
Chủ đề liên quan
Xem các bài viết chủ đề về Woocomere tại: hocban.vn/tag/woocommerce
Xem các bài viết chủ đề về Theme Storefont tại: hocban.vn/tag/storefront
4.7/5 – (3 votes)
window.addEventListener(‘DOMContentLoaded’, function() {
jQuery(document).ready(function( $) {
$.post( ‘https://hocban.vn/wp-admin/admin-ajax.php’, {action: ‘mts_view_count’, id: ‘10808’});
});
});